【问题标题】:RDLC subreport inside subreport子报表内的 RDLC 子报表
【发布时间】:2017-11-15 18:12:24
【问题描述】:

Output Needed

Row Grouping

我正在尝试使用 RDLC 创建一个与附件完全匹配的报告,该报告包含三个级别的数据:

  1. 包装号
  2. 订单号
  3. 项目

第 2 级和第 3 级应该在一个列中,为了实现这一点,我尝试使用子报表:

  1. 列分组 - 如果有多个 PO 到达,列将水平重复而不是垂直扩展
  2. 行分组 - 创建两列,一列用于采购订单编号,另一列用于项目详细信息,而不是在单列上
  3. 子报表内的子报表 - 这里第一个子报表有 Packing No 作为参数,第二个子报表有 Packing No & Po No 作为参数,在这种情况下,RDLC 的第一行单独正确显示所有数据,后续行无法接收参数和它显示错误。

我接近但无法完成,任何解决方案都会对我有很大帮助。

【问题讨论】:

    标签: asp.net rdlc


    【解决方案1】:

    我认为您过于复杂了,不需要将子报告放在子报告中。

    我可以看到可能需要将(一个按 PO# 行分组的列报表)子报表放入第 2 列的详细信息单元格中,并将包号作为参数传递给它以过滤数据。

    【讨论】:

    • 我已经尝试过这会导致多列,一列用于 PO#,另一列用于项目详细信息,并附上图像 [行分组] 供您参考
    • 您只需要删除该列(注意 - 选择只删除列,而不是组)并使用行标题作为组。
    • 我们的团队现在对行分组格式感到满意。 Tks
    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2019-02-24
    • 1970-01-01
    • 2015-12-22
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多